I am so sorry for the loss of your beloved companion. Losing one is hard enough, without the added burden of anticipatory grief.  These feelings will indeed affect your state of mind as you begin your journey into animal communication. 

It is always best to be emotionally balanced before you begin. Finding that space of peace and calmness may be challenging even for the most advanced students.  

Grief can interfere with your thoughts and energy on every level. 

The way our bodies store grief is still a mystery, but it is one you can unlock with time, patience, and persistence.

Anticipatory grief is quite simply the grief you experience before a loss.

This type of grief can be just as paralyzing and overwhelming as the grief you experience after a loss. Grief is also cumulative. It builds up like tartar on your teeth, and if that grief is unresolved, meaning you avoided it, the painful emotions can resurface with even greater ferocity down the road and sabotage your ability to learn a new skill.

I wrote about this in my book, The Pet I Can’t Forget. Keep in mind, I am not a certified grief expert, but I have experienced a lot of grief from losses over the years.

The best way to move forward on your journey and to break the cycle of anticipatory grief or unresolved grief is to set a goal with small steps and outline a simple plan, and inspired action.
